Abstract
The present invention relates to a kind of steel strand wires pay off rack, including with to accommodate the framework of the chamber of steel stranded wire reel, wire cap is fixed with the preceding lateral wall of framework;It is characterized in that:Rear side in the chamber of framework is provided with the first compacting part of the front and rear sliding of energy, first compacting part is driven by the first driving structure and front and rear can slid to press to and be maintained at the rear end face of steel stranded wire reel, each side rotation in the chamber of framework is provided with the second compacting part, and each second compacting part is swung up and down by the second driving structure driving energy to press to and be maintained on the outer peripheral face of steel stranded wire reel respectively.Because the first compacting part can slide, therefore the steel stranded wire reel of different tonnages and axial width is adapted to, because the second compacting part can be swung, therefore adapt to the steel stranded wire reel of different coil diameters.The invention further relates to the steel strand wires cutting device with the pay off rack.

As shown in Figures 1 to 3, it is a preferred embodiment of steel strand wires pay off rack.
A kind of steel strand wires pay off rack, including with accommodating the framework 1 of the chamber 11 of steel stranded wire reel 4, the upper end of chamber 11
Opening is put into for steel stranded wire reel 4, and framework 1 has more angle steel to weld to form rectangular frame structure, four side walls of chamber 11
It is respectively provided with two crossbeams up and down.Wire cap 2 is fixed with the preceding lateral wall of framework 1, wire cap 2 has to be communicated with the chamber 11
For the wire guide 21 that steel strand wires 41 pass, wire cap 2 by drum rim and big steel ring and connection drum rim and big steel ring connection
Bar forms, and overall is in circular cone shape.
Rear side in the chamber 11 of framework is provided with the first compacting part 3 of the front and rear sliding of energy, and the first compacting part 3 is by first
Driving structure drives and front and rear can slid to press to and be held in place in the rear end face of the steel stranded wire reel 4 in chamber.First compresses
Part 3 include two between left and right every and vertically arranged compressor arm 31, pass through spaced two up and down between two compressor arms 31
Head rod 32 is connected, and the first driving structure is acted on head rod 32.First driving structure includes two first pressures
Locking oil cylinder 6a, each first compressed oil cylinder 6a cylinder body are hinged on the lower and upper cross-member at the rear portion of chamber 11, the first compressed oil cylinder 6a's
Piston rod, which then corresponds to, to be hinged wherein on a head rod 32.
It is spaced to support the support beam 12 of steel stranded wire reel 4 that the bottom of chamber 11 is fixed with left and right, two compressions
Bar 31 is between two support beams 12, and the outside of each compressor arm 31, which rotates, is provided with roller 33, and roller 33 is shelved on support beam 12
On.Be fixed with the preceding inwall of chamber 11 two between left and right every and vertically arranged contact bar 13, be pressed on steel in compressor arm 31
In the state of on the rear end face of twisted wire volume 4, contact bar 13 contacts with the front end face of steel stranded wire reel 4, and wire cap 2 is fixed on two contacts
On bar 13.
Each side rotation in the chamber 11 of framework is provided with the second compacting part 5, each second compacting part 5 respectively by
Second driving structure driving energy is swung up and down to press to and be held in place on the outer peripheral face of the steel stranded wire reel 4 in chamber.Second
Compacting part 5 includes two interval setting rotating bars 51, and the middle part of each rotating bar 51 is hinged on the entablature of the side wall of chamber 11,
The lower end of two rotating bars 51 is linked together by the second connecting rod 52, and the upper end of two rotating bars 51 is connected by pressure strip 53
It is connected together, the second driving structure acts on the second connecting rod 52, and the deflection of rotating bar 51 can be such that pressure strip 53 presses to positioned at chamber
On the outer peripheral face of indoor steel stranded wire reel 4.
The cylinder body that second driving structure includes the second compressed oil cylinder 6b, the second compressed oil cylinder 6b is hinged on the bottom of chamber 11
In support beam 12, the second compressed oil cylinder 6b piston rod is then hinged in the second connecting rod 52.
In use, steel stranded wire reel 4 is put into the chamber 11 of framework 1, two the first compressed oil cylinder 6a actions, two pressures are promoted
Tight bar 31 moves forward and compresses the rear end face of steel stranded wire reel 4, and the first compressed oil cylinder 6a keeps pressure, to ensure steel stranded wire reel 4 in axle
To being limited.Then the second compressed oil cylinder 6b is acted, and drives rotating bar 51 to deflect, the deflection of rotating bar 51 can press pressure strip 53
To on the outer peripheral face of the steel stranded wire reel 4 in chamber 11, the second compressed oil cylinder 6b keeps pressure, to ensure that steel stranded wire reel 4 exists
Radially it is limited.Under compressor arm 31 and the collective effect of rotating bar 51, effectively prevent dissipating for steel stranded wire reel 4 from opening, because of compressor arm 31
It can slide, therefore adapt to the steel stranded wire reel 4 of different tonnages and axial width, because rotating bar 51 can be swung, therefore adapt to different volumes
The steel stranded wire reel in footpath, this pay off rack adaptability is stronger, more practicality.
